The horizontal distance travelled by a projectile is called its range. A projectile launched on level ground with an initial speed v0 at an angle θ above the horizontal will have the same range as a projectile launched with an initial speed v0 at 90° − θ and maximum range when θ = 45°.

Sorted by: 1. The equations of motion, given the usual x and y axis choices, are y = − 0.5 g t 2 + v y t + y 0 and x = v x t + x 0. That is, the initial conditions are velocity v x or v y, and position y 0 or x 0. The only difference is that gravity operates in the y direction.
